Chicago and New York: Rand, McNally & Company, 1894. First edition. The book is in good condition. Moderate to heavy shelf wear. The gilt lettering and illustration on the spine is lightly faded. The corners and spine are worn down to the cardboard. The front board is cracked at the hinge at the endpaper and the title page. There is a blemish or stain on the front paste-down and endpaper. The pages of text are age-toned with instances of soiling and smudging.
